What hardware component is needed to set up Bit Locker Encryption so that you can authenticate the computer?

TPM (Trusted Platform Module) chip. The TPM chip holds the BitLocker encryption key (also called the startup key).

How do you secure folders over home network?

You don't really need to "secure" a folder to send it over the network as the wireless encryption takes care of it for you. You can use a third party folder encryption app or compress the folder and give it a password if you really want to have overkill. If you're just on a Home network, as in using it in your home, then all you need to do is set the wireless encryption to WPA-2 (it's the highest non commercial encryption) and everything you send to the other computers is encrypted. Depending on the uniqueness of the password, (length of password, how many numbers, random letters, uppercase letters, etc.) it could take years to decrypt even with a high end "cracker".


Is it necessary to set up commercial mailboxes for home business?

While it is not necessary to set up a commercial mailbox for your home business it may be a good choice. If you are going to be recieving large volume of mail pertaining to your business or if you do not wish your home address to be associated with your business for privacy issues it would be advisable to obtain a commercial mailbox.
